Intended learning outcomes (Knowledges, skills and competencies to be developed by the students)

• Provide students contact with new experiences in business and economic context in order to stimulate sciences business knowledge, particularly in the area of SMEs;
• Stimulate debate and criticism of the models, techniques, tools and practices by business organizations face contingencies to the economic context in which they operate;
• Reflect on the requirements for practical application of theoretical concepts learned

Demonstration of the syllabus coherence with the UC intended learning outcomes

This is a Curricular Unit in which we present for discussion current topics of interest to students through open classes in which professionals of recognized merit are invited as speakers, addressing experiences and successful cases, providing students with an opportunity to have a close acquaintance with economic reality and business.
This logic provides the development of skills from a range of experiences of various professionals and organizations in the economic and business, sensitizing students to the challenges and key factors in the models of the overall management of companies.

Teaching methodologies

The methodology is based on an expositional approach that begins with a theoretical framework followed by the presentation of case study or examples, by which it seeks to convey knowledge and experience in leading and encouraging reflection, analysis and critical thinking. This reflection is usually based on a participatory approach through which the guests to encourage students from participation and discussion of cases and experiences presented. These methodologies aim to encourage the students to active participation by analyzing resolution of real cases in the field of knowledge, with guidance from tutors.

Demonstration of the teaching methodologies coherence with the curricular unit's intended learning outcomes

The selection of teaching methods is based on the learning goals of the Curricular Unit, so the learning and consolidation of knowledge is effected by examining the successes and experiences of people in the field of economic organizations.
Students are expected to demonstrate at the end of the course the ability to identify and understand the problems associated with management of SME in the respective work environment

Assessment methodologies and evidences

The assessment includes a final individual report
